Pneumatic Connector Compatibility with Solenoid Valves

When choosing a LOT adaptor for connection with solenoid valves, it is essential to ensure proper interoperability. Solenoid valves often utilize specific thread types and pressure ratings. An inappropriate adaptor could result in leaks, malfunction, or even pose safety hazards. Carefully review the specifications of both your LOT adaptor and solenoid valve to verify a seamless and secure connection.

  • Factors to take into account include thread size, pressure rating, port configuration, and material adherence.
  • Consult the vendor's documentation for both the LOT adaptor and solenoid valve to specify the recommended specifications.
  • Prioritize selecting a high-quality adaptor from a reputable vendor to ensure its performance and lifespan.

Choosing Flange for Solenoid Valve Applications

When implementing solenoid valves in diverse applications, the determination of the correct flange becomes essential. Flanges provide a robust coupling between the valve and its accompanying piping or equipment. The specific flange design should be suited with both the valve's dimensions and the demands of the overall system.

Considerations for flange selection include pipe gauge, operating pressure, temperature, and material compatibility. A meticulous flange selection process guarantees a leak-proof connection, maximizing the valve's performance and stability.

Troubleshooting Common Issues with Pop Action Valves and LOT Adaptors

When utilizing Push-to-connect valves and LOT adaptors in your system/applications, you may encounter certain problems. Common issues can often be simply fixed with a little bit of expertise. One typical issue is air leaks, which can be caused by a variety of factors, including improper installation, worn-out seals, or damage to the valve itself. Another potential problem is reduced output, which can be due to debris in the line or a faulty adaptor.

To identify the LOT adaptor root cause of these issues, it's important to carefully analyze your system and note any unusual symptoms. Once the problem, you can then apply remedies to correct it. It's also advantageous to consult with a qualified engineer if you're unsure about how to diagnose the issue yourself.
